Overview

Onogame, towering over the Kaifu Coast in northern Sado Island, is a massive, 167-meter-high single rock formation. Its majestic appearance, resembling a giant turtle floating on the sea, has endeared it to people as a representative scenic spot of Sado for generations. Onogame is famous not only for its majestic appearance but also for the approximately 500,000 *Tobishima Kanzou* plants that bloom wildly. These flowers, in full bloom from late May to early June, paint the landscape in vibrant yellow, captivating visitors. The hiking trail to Onogame is well-maintained, and from the summit, you can enjoy a panoramic view of the magnificent Kaifu Coast. The vast expanse of the blue sea and sky, along with the majestic silhouette of Onogame in the distance, creates a truly breathtaking vista. A small shrine sits atop Onogame, offering an unparalleled view. Designated as part of the Sado Global Geopark, Onogame is a precious location where you can feel the raw power of nature. It's also popular as a power spot, with visitors feeling its energy and experiencing rejuvenation. Onogame is a must-visit location when exploring Sado Island. Visiting during the *Tobishima Kanzou* blooming season is highly recommended.

Basic Information

Address
Gan, Sado City, Niigata Prefecture Search for tourist attractions in Niigata
Access
Approximately 50 minutes by car from Ryotsu Port. Parking available. Show route
Op.Hours
24 hours a day
Cld.Days
Open every day
Fee
Free
INFO
Parking available. Restrooms available.
